    Glean Food in the Upper Valley for Hunger Relief

    "Gleaning" is the time-honored tradition of sharing the extra food left in a field after the harvest. Willing Hands gleaners visit local partner farms and orchards to collect fresh vegetables, berries, apples and mixed produce directly from the fields.

    In addition to pop-up gleans throughout the harvest season, we hold weekly gleans in the summer and fall:

    • Monday morning at Crossroad Farm in Post Mills/Thetford
    • Tuesday and Thursday mornings at Harlow Farm in Westminster
    • Wednesday morning at Honey Field Farm in Norwich
    • Thursday morning at Edgewater Farm in Plainfield
    • Friday morning at Cedar Circle Farm in East Thetford
